ఈ బ్లాగ్ పేర్కొన్న href వ్యక్తీకరణ “ ” కార్యాచరణలను చర్చిస్తుంది.
href వ్యక్తీకరణ “ ” ఏమి చేస్తుంది?
HTML 'లో href లక్షణం ” ట్యాగ్ సాధారణంగా లింక్ నిర్దేశించబడిన URL లేదా వెబ్ పేజీని నిర్దేశిస్తుంది.
ఆ సందర్భం లో ' ', href లక్షణం 'కి సెట్ చేయబడింది జావాస్క్రిప్ట్:; ” అంటే క్లిక్ చేసినప్పుడు ఏమీ చేయని ప్లేస్హోల్డర్ విలువ. జావాస్క్రిప్ట్ ఫంక్షన్ లేదా ఈవెంట్ కోసం లింక్ ఉపయోగించబడుతున్నప్పుడు ఇది తరచుగా ఉపయోగించబడుతుంది మరియు వినియోగదారుని కొత్త పేజీకి మళ్లించాల్సిన అవసరం లేదు.
ది ' జావాస్క్రిప్ట్:; ” అనేది HTML మరియు CSSతో అనుసంధానించడానికి జావాస్క్రిప్ట్ యొక్క అత్యంత ఆకర్షణీయమైన లక్షణం. ఇది జావాస్క్రిప్ట్ ఫంక్షన్లను HTML href లేదా యాంకర్ ట్యాగ్లో కాల్ చేయడానికి సహాయపడుతుంది.
ఉదాహరణ
ఇచ్చిన ఉదాహరణలో, '' ఉపయోగించి లింక్పై క్లిక్ చేయడం ద్వారా చిత్రాన్ని ప్రస్తుత పేజీలో ప్రదర్శించండి జావాస్క్రిప్ట్:; ' href లక్షణంలో బ్రౌజర్ ప్రస్తుత పేజీ నుండి నిష్క్రమించకుండా నిరోధిస్తుంది:
< div id = 'నా చిత్రం' > div >
< ఒక href = 'javascript: img = document.createElement('img');
img.src = 'sun.jpg';
src = document.getElementById('myImg');
src.appendChild(img);' > చిత్రాన్ని చూపించు a >
పై కోడ్లో:
- ముందుగా, HTML ఫైల్లో div ఎలిమెంట్ని సృష్టించి, ఒక idని కేటాయించండి “ myImg ”.
- href లక్షణాన్ని దీనికి సెట్ చేయండి జావాస్క్రిప్ట్:; 'మరియు' సృష్టించు img 'మూలకం' ఉపయోగించి క్రియేట్ ఎలిమెంట్() ” పద్ధతి.
- ది ' src ” లక్షణం చిత్రం యొక్క మార్గాన్ని సూచిస్తుంది.
- “ని ఉపయోగించి చిత్రాన్ని చూపించడానికి HTML ఫైల్లో ఇమేజ్ మూలకం యొక్క సూచనను పొందండి getElementById() ” పద్ధతి.
- “ని ఉపయోగించి చిత్రాన్ని చైల్డ్ ఎలిమెంట్గా జోడించండి అనుబంధం() ” పద్ధతి.
లింక్పై క్లిక్ చేస్తున్నప్పుడు చిత్రం అదే పేజీలో ప్రదర్శించబడుతుందని అవుట్పుట్ సూచిస్తుంది:
మీరు ఫంక్షన్ను href ట్యాగ్లో కూడా యాక్సెస్ చేయవచ్చు “ జావాస్క్రిప్ట్:; ” ప్లేస్హోల్డర్:
< div id = 'నా చిత్రం' > div >< ఒక href = 'javascript:myFunction();' > నన్ను క్లిక్ చెయ్యి a >
ఒక ఫంక్షన్ నిర్వచించండి ' myFunction() href ట్యాగ్లో యాక్సెస్ చేయబడిన